Rectify and tighten the fight against smuggling, trade fraud and counterfeit goods

On the morning of May 14, at the Government Headquarters, Prime Minister Pham Minh Chinh chaired a meeting on anti-smuggling, trade fraud and counterfeit goods in early 2025 and the direction and tasks for the coming time. Co-chairing was Deputy Prime Minister Bui Thanh Son, Head of the National Steering Committee against Smuggling, Trade Fraud and Counterfeit Goods (National Steering Committee 389); also attending were leaders of ministries, branches and central agencies who are members of the Steering Committee.

Speaking at the opening of the meeting, Prime Minister Pham Minh Chinh emphasized that in recent times, ministries, branches, localities and functional forces have made great efforts in the work of "only discussing, not retreating", fighting against trade fraud, counterfeit goods, counterfeit goods... The results have contributed to the overall development of the country, especially in controlling the situation of goods related to protecting people's health and lives, and protecting peace, security and order.

However, the situation has recently become complicated: cross-border smuggling and counterfeit goods are complicated; many serious and especially serious cases involving counterfeit goods have occurred in many provinces and cities, especially those involving counterfeit foods and drugs, causing confusion and anxiety among the public. This requires us to have effective solutions in the fight against smuggling, trade fraud and counterfeit goods because if this situation continues, it will negatively impact security and order, stability, people's health, budget loss and many other aspects.

According to the National Steering Committee 389, in the first 4 months of 2025, units and localities arrested and handled more than 34,000 violations, including: more than 8,200 cases of trading and transporting prohibited and smuggled goods; more than 25,100 cases of trade fraud and tax fraud; more than 1,100 cases of counterfeit goods and intellectual property violations; collected more than 4,897 billion VND for the state budget; prosecuted nearly 1,400 cases and more than 2,100 subjects.

Ministry of Finance: The Customs sector presided over and coordinated with forces to arrest more than 5,200 cases, the value of infringing goods was estimated at over 10,000 billion VND, the state budget revenue reached over 347 billion VND; the Tax sector detected and handled more than 19,000 cases of trade fraud and tax fraud, the total amount paid to the state budget was over 4,000 billion VND.

Ministry of Industry and Trade: Market Management forces inspected more than 6,500 cases, detected and handled more than 5,800 violations; collected over 93 billion VND for the budget; transferred 43 cases with signs of criminality to the investigation agency.

Ministry of National Defense: Border Guard forces took the lead in arresting more than 400 cases, collecting more than 8 billion VND for the state budget; Coast Guard forces detected, arrested, and handled 134 cases, the value of temporarily seized goods is estimated at over 8 billion VND.

Ministry of Public Security: The police force investigated and handled 1,400 cases of smuggling, trade fraud and counterfeit goods; prosecuted over 1,200 cases, over 2,000 defendants; the total amount of money collected for the state budget was over 134 billion VND.

To improve the effectiveness of the work of preventing and combating smuggling, trade fraud and counterfeit goods, the National Steering Committee 389 has identified a number of key tasks in the coming time as follows:

Continue to thoroughly grasp and strictly implement the directives of the Government, Prime Minister, and National Steering Committee 389 on the fight against smuggling, trade fraud, and counterfeit goods.

Develop programs, plans, and solutions to combat smuggling, trade fraud, and counterfeit goods in accordance with local conditions and task requirements; especially focus on combating and effectively preventing illegal drug trafficking and transportation, smuggling, illegal transportation of gold, foreign currency, and counterfeit goods of Vietnamese origin for export to other countries; and production and trade of counterfeit goods, poor quality goods, and goods that infringe intellectual property rights.

Ministries and branches, according to their functions, review legal documents and regulations related to the fight against counterfeit and poor quality goods, promptly propose amendments and supplements to regulations to overcome limitations and shortcomings, create a legal corridor to improve the effectiveness of the fight against smuggling, trade fraud and counterfeit goods.

Authorities promote digital transformation and apply information technology in the fight against smuggling, trade fraud and counterfeit goods; enhance connectivity, information sharing and provision; deploy and improve the effectiveness of hotlines, ensuring timely collection and processing of reports from the public.

Strengthen inspection and supervision of ministries and branches on the work of combating smuggling, trade fraud and counterfeit goods and the forces performing the tasks. Attach responsibility to the Party committees, heads of agencies and organizations in the work of combating smuggling, trade fraud and counterfeit goods; promptly detect and strictly handle individuals who assist, protect and cover up smuggling, trade fraud and counterfeit goods activities.

Strengthen the National Steering Committee 389 and the Steering Committees 389 of ministries, branches and localities; amend decisions and regulations on the operations of the Steering Committees 389 at all levels to improve the effectiveness of the fight against smuggling, trade fraud and counterfeit goods; proactively establish interdisciplinary teams to inspect and supervise the compliance with legal regulations of enterprises, organizations and individuals to promptly detect and handle subjects with acts of smuggling, trade fraud and counterfeit goods.
